This is why I find it so meaningful (and chilling) at Palm Sunday services when, during the Passion narrative, the entire congregation is invited to shout out, "Crucify Him!" when that part of the Gospel comes up. It's to close the gap between us and the people who lived all those years ago. We're not any better than they were, and in fact, probably didn't have half their spiritual fortitude. We would be part of the unenlightened rabble howling for the Crucifixion. There's no difference between us and them, except for the passing of centuries. If Jesus were to come and do it all over again, there would probably be a ton of self-righteous clergymen and parishioners helping pass out nails.
